DotNetNuke is an open-source Web Application Framework ideal for creating and deploying projects such as commercial websites, corporate intranets and extranets, online publishing portals, and custom vertical applications Typically, portals provide a single web front-end to the many applications within an organization. For example, it may present critical information from HR, Finance, Marketing, Customer Service etc all from one site. Connected back-end systems also provide businesses with the opportunity to combine information and more easily assist.

DotNetNuke is built on a Microsoft ASP.NET (VB.NET) platform, and is easily installed and hosted With a growing community of over 440,000 users, and a dedicated base of programming professionals, support for DotNetNuke is always close at hand.DotNetNuke is available exclusively as a download from DotNetNuke.com To perform the download, one must simply register on the site. A verification code is then sent to the email address provided, and used upon the first log-in to the DNN site After logging in, the user is able to freely download DotNetNuke. Once the software is properly downloaded and installed, users can immediately go about managing all aspects of their new Internet or intranet site. That is because the DotNetNuke application provides all of the key features and tools required to operate and maintain the site, as well as giving the administrator complete control of the content, layout, membership, and security of the site.

Within minutes downloading DotNetNuke, it is conceivable that a person with no programming skill could be piecing together a completely original, dynamic web portal. They could be creating new pages of content, using pre-built content types (modules) like announcements, discussions, events, FAQs, feedback forms, and images. They could be creating membership roles, sending bulk emails, and defining secure sections for registered site users only.They could even be setting up banner advertising, customizing the site appearance, and submitting the site to search engines.

Easy Access, Any Time, From Anywhere : Because access to the portal is via the web, information on the portal can be obtained at any time, from any location. This can significantly improving the way mobile and remote workers interact with the organisation.


Personalised User Experience
:Only authorised people can access the portal, and their level of authorisation will determine what information is presented to them. So, for example, while employees may have access to all information on the portal, resellers will only see areas designed for their use. This means a single portal can effectively manage information needs of a number of stakeholder groups.

Free Open Source Licence : DotNetNuke is free, open-source software licensed under a BSD-style agreement. It allows individuals to use the application framework, both commercially and non-commercially, with the simple requirement of giving credit back to the DotNetNuke project community.

User-Friendly : DotNetNuke is designed to make it easy for users to manage all aspects of their projects. Site wizards, help icons, and a well-researched user interface allow universal ease-of-operation. The drop and drag feature ensures that containers and modules are easily moved within pages by mouse. The recycle bin allows users to restore any content, modules, or pages that have been deleted.


Open Standards = Ease of Integration
: DNN is completely open, enabling virtually any kind of application, information or service to be integrated with your portal, regardless of their physical location or access appliance.

Standards-Based :D NN delivers full compliance with the .NET platform and with security standards such as LDAP, XML and SOAP. DNN follows real world best practices for constructing web applications using ASP.NET. This includes a logical data access layer (provider model), business logic layer (using custom business objects), and presentation layer (skinning).

ADA Compliance : The DNN framework also complies with the ADA (American Disability Association) standards for accessible websites. Fully customisable Changes can be made to portals at all levels from basic style sheet elements like font type, color, and bullet points, to overall site appearance. New skins and module containers can be easily applied to the site with no repercussion on content.

Multi-Site Support : DotNetNuke can support multiple portals or sites off of one install. In dividing administrative options between host level and individual portal level, DotNetNuke allows administrators to manage any number of sites – each with their own look and identity all off one hosting account.

Built-In Tools :D otNetNuke comes loaded with a set of built-in tools that provide powerful pieces of functionality. Site hosting, design, content, security, and membership options are easily managed and customized with these tools.

Highly Scalable = 1,000’s of Users : DNN is highly scaleable, allowing thousands of users to access the portal at the same time without affecting performance.

100% Data Driven and Database Independent : DNN is 100% data driven and database independent. DNN uses the Whidbey (ASP.NET V2) Provider model for data access; enabling it to integrate with any data store. The product ships with support for both SQL Server/MSDE 2000.

Extensible Architecture : For companies seeking to ensure the success and adoption of their portal initiatives, DotNetNuke provides unparalleled extensibility in terms of custom plug-ins via plug-in deployment of value added resources. DotNetNuke is able to create the most complex content management systems entirely with its built-in features, yet also allows administrators to work effectively with add-ons, third party assemblies, and custom tools. Site customisation and functionality are limitless. This allows organizations to freely leverage the base portal functionality and shift their focus to the implementation of their specific business requirements.DNN’s highly extensible framework allows for custom modules to be built in your ASP.NET language of choice and compiled as private assemblies. The necessary files can then be bundled as a compressed package and uploaded to the server where they are installed directly into the runtime portal environment.
